Ok, I added a "--noselfupdate" option to tdm_update and also made it print "please re-run tdm_update" on both linux and windows (on windows it should automatically restart itself, so the message will pass by, then the update finishes).

 

The compiled new version (running on 64bit) is here:

 

http://bloodgate.com/mirrors/tdm/pub/tdm_update.linux.zip

 

You need to download, extract and then tdm_update.linux it into your 1.01 darkmod directory (or an empty directory), then run:

 

./tdm_update.linux --noselfupdate

 

It should work then, if you encounter any problems, please post here.
